P. Advantages & Applications of a Brain Influence Approach to Music Therapy Practice
(Event: 2018 AMTA Conference, "Music Therapy for a Growing World")

Nov 15, 2018 7:30 am - Nov 15, 2018 12:30 pm
Session Type: Additional Course
Track: .

Description

Speakers will describe how they apply musical influences on brain functioning in clinical interventions. Examples will show how descriptions of the effects of music on the brain are used in gaining and accepting referrals and preparing treatment plans, progress reports, discharge summaries, in-service presentations, research applications, program descriptions and education.

Objectives:

Participants will demonstrate use of data from music neuroscience to inform their decisions about treatment and to evaluate and report clinical outcomes.  CBMT Domain II.A.3.e

Participants will identify specific areas of the brain needing to be stimulated before determining how to musically relate to the client in ways that will stimulate, alter and improve that area’s functioning.   CBMT Domain I.C.3

Participants will demonstrate the ability to incorporate information about brain activation and neural plasticity into written and oral explanations of their professional effectiveness.   CBMT Domain IV.B.6
